Is there any issue with leaving the D on charge when not in use? I assume that the battery will stop accepting charge once it's full, and this would mean that it's always fully charged whenever I need to use it. But please let me know if there's a technical reason why it's a bad idea.

Most devices do not have a cut off on charging. You need a pretty advanced charging design and most hand held devices do not have this. That is why it's advised to never leave devices plugged in for long periods of time, or to charge over night as it will keep charging then reduce the charge to a trickle type charge but not shut off.

When you don't follow this, what happens is that you stress out the battery and weaken it, it's even better to not even fully charge to 100% but to like 90% to less stress the battery which in the long run makes the battery last longer. This is true for cell phones, tablets, etc. I charge my D to full or as soon as it hits full or close to it (I think) I unplug it. I never leave it plugged in all day or over night or long hours.

I read that the update process can take some time, but in my case, with nearly 2,700 songs on my D, after powering up my D it’s taking maybe 5 seconds. I have the latest firmware installed.

I tried without sd card (internal memory is full) it takes 17 seconds. With the sd card, sandisk ultra 64 gb (filled with 45gb), it takes 38 sec. My fw is 1.20.
Are you sure you are not in sleep mode ON ?

Yes, that makes more sense. Micro SD cards are generally not as fast with write/read activity. Now I understand your earlier comment.
